    How much 2-cycle oil should be added to one gallon of gasoline to make a mixture of 40:1 ratio?

    1 Answer

    3.2 oz of oil to one gallon of gasoline.

    I remember a lot of 2 cycle engines having measuring cups 'attached' to the gas cap. Pull it out, turn it upside down pour in the oil to the line and throw it in the tank with the fuel. Of course automation took the job of injecting the correct amount. Guys I knew with 2 cycle motorbikes like to over do it so they would blow blue smoke all over town as they drove by.
